Commonly Seen Sewer Line Issues

Broken: cracked, offset or collapsed pipe: Pipes have actually been damaged due to shifting soil, frozen ground, settling, etc.
Blockage: Grease accumulation or a foreign things is limiting or prohibiting appropriate circulation and/or cleaning of the line.
Corrosion: The pipeline has degraded and/or broken, triggering collapses in the line and restricting circulation.
Bellied pipe: An area of the pipe has actually sunk due to ground or soil conditions, developing a valley that gathers paper and waste.
Leaking joints: The seals in between pipes have actually broken, allowing water to leave into the location surrounding the pipe.
Root in sewage system line: Tree or shrub roots have actually gotten into the sewage system line and/or have damaged the line, preventing typical cleaning.
Off-grade pipe: Existing pipelines are constructed of substandard product that might have deteriorated or corroded.

Traditional Sewage Line Repair Method

Drain line repair is normally carried out using the "open cut" or "trench" method to get to the location surrounding the harmed portion of the pipeline. A backhoe may be used to open and refill the work area.

Pipe Bursting

We make small gain access to holes where the damaged pipe starts and ends. Using your broken sewage system line as a guide, our hydraulic machine pulls full-sized replacement pipe through the old course and separate the harmed pipeline at the same time. The new pipeline is extremely resistant to leakages and root intrusion, with a long life expectancy.

Pipe Relining Process


Relining is the process of repairing harmed sewer pipelines by developing a "pipeline within a pipe" to bring back function and circulation. Epoxy relining products mold to the within the existing pipeline to create a smooth new inner wall, similar to the lining discovered in food cans.

Many times, pipe relining can be carried out through a structure's clean-out access and frequently requires little digging. Pipe relining may be used to repair root-damaged pipelines; seal cracks and holes; and fill in missing out on pipe and seal joint connections underground, in roofing drain pipelines, in storm lines and under concrete. The relined pipeline is seamless and long lasting, and all products utilized in the relining procedure are non-hazardous.
